当前位置:首页 > 科技动态 > 正文

js里面的值 如何在页面显示不出来的

js里面的值 如何在页面显示不出来的

JavaScript 中的值在页面中显示不出来可能有多种原因,以下是一些常见的情况和相应的解决方法:1. 没有将值赋给 HTML 元素: 确保你已经将 JavaScri...

JavaScript 中的值在页面中显示不出来可能有多种原因,以下是一些常见的情况和相应的解决方法:

1. 没有将值赋给 HTML 元素:

确保你已经将 JavaScript 中的变量或函数返回的值赋给了 HTML 元素,例如通过 `innerHTML` 或 `textContent`。

```javascript

// 错误示例

var myValue = "Hello, World!";

// 没有赋值给 HTML 元素

// 正确示例

document.getElementById('myElement').innerHTML = myValue;

```

2. 元素没有正确选择:

确保你选择 HTML 元素的 ID 或类名是正确的。

```javascript

// 错误示例

document.getElementById('nonexistent').innerHTML = myValue;

// 正确示例

document.getElementById('myElement').innerHTML = myValue;

```

3. JavaScript 代码执行时机问题:

确保你的 JavaScript 代码在 DOM 完全加载后执行。通常使用 `DOMContentLoaded` 事件或将脚本放在 `` 标签的底部。

```javascript

// 错误示例

```

4. 元素尚未渲染到 DOM 中:

如果你尝试在页面加载前就操作元素,可能是因为元素尚未渲染到 DOM 中。

```javascript

// 错误示例

```

5. 内容被覆盖:

有可能你的 JavaScript 代码执行了多次,导致之前的值被覆盖。

```javascript

// 错误示例

document.getElementById('myElement').innerHTML = "First Value";

document.getElementById('myElement').innerHTML = "Second Value";

```

6. 内容无法显示:

如果你设置的内容是特殊字符或者格式(如 `';

```

解决上述问题后,你的 JavaScript 值应该能够在页面上正确显示。如果你遇到特定的问题,可以提供具体的代码示例,这样我可以给出更具体的帮助。

最新文章